This reading plan will make it easy and fun for you to read through the entire Bible this year. Here are a few things to keep in mind:
  • Although the plan begins with January, you can begin at any time during the year.
  • Each month’s readings are based on 25 days worth of readings, which means you get several free days if you ever fall behind. This makes reaching your goal a lot more possible!
  • Each day’s readings will include selections from both the Old and New Testament, reinforcing the incredible unity of the Scriptures. Perhaps most important, you will focus daily on the life of Jesus by reading a portion of one of the Gospels every single day of the year.

Today's Meditation - Psalms

Read Psalm 67:1-7
Reasons for praising the Lord are given, but the first and foremost reason is the nature of God Himself – because of Who He is! The psalmist is making the point that the blessings we experience are directly related to our acknowledgment of the Lord in all our ways. When we fail to praise Him, we jeopardize our own situation. This leads us to say that God apparently wants to bless us more than we want to receive it!
  1. His mercy is greatly needed – verse 1
  2. His medicine is greatly needed – verse 2
  3. His might is to be praised – verses 3-5
  4. His method of blessing needs to be known – verses 6-7
There are many examples of God’s blessing to which we could point. The message to our hearts in this psalm is to praise Him and let it be known. All of God’s people are exhorted to praise Him. Verse 4 makes it clear that one of the reasons to do so is His sovereign control over all the nations of the world.
Verse for Meditation:​ Verse 4 – “O let the nations be glad and sing for joy: for Thou shalt judge the people righteously, and govern the nations upon earth.”
